Core Bible Verses for Financial Guidance

Turning to scripture can provide a solid foundation for your financial prayers. Several Bible verses offer guidance, wisdom, and reassurance regarding money and provision. Let's explore some key verses:

  • Philippians 4:19: "And my God will meet all your needs according to the riches of his glory in Christ Jesus." This verse is a powerful reminder that God is committed to providing for those who trust in Him. It encourages you to believe that your needs will be met, not necessarily your wants, but genuine needs.
  • Matthew 6:33: "But seek first his kingdom and his righteousness, and all these things will be given to you as well." This verse emphasizes the importance of prioritizing God in your life. When you focus on His kingdom, He promises to take care of your material needs.
  • Proverbs 3:9-10: "Honor the Lord with your wealth, with the firstfruits of all your crops; then your barns will be filled to overflowing, and your vats will brim over with new wine." This passage highlights the principle of honoring God through your finances. It suggests that giving generously can lead to abundance.
  • Luke 6:38: "Give, and it will be given to you. A good measure, pressed down, shaken together and running over, will be poured into your lap. For with the measure you use, it will be measured to you." This verse reinforces the idea that generosity is rewarded. Giving freely can open doors to receiving blessings in return.
  • 2 Corinthians 9:7: "Each of you should give what you have decided in your heart to give, not reluctantly or under compulsion, for God loves a cheerful giver." This verse encourages giving with a joyful heart, rather than out of obligation. Cheerful giving is pleasing to God and reflects a generous spirit.

These Bible verses provide a framework for understanding God’s perspective on finances. Incorporating them into your prayers can strengthen your faith and guide your financial decisions. Remember to meditate on these verses regularly, allowing them to shape your attitude toward money and provision.

Effective Prayers for Financial Breakthrough

Now, let’s dive into some effective prayers you can use for a financial breakthrough. These prayers are designed to align your heart with God’s will and invite His blessings into your financial situation. Feel free to adapt them to your specific needs and circumstances.

Prayer for Wisdom and Guidance

"Heavenly Father, I come before you seeking your wisdom and guidance in managing my finances. I acknowledge that you are the source of all provision, and I trust in your ability to lead me on the right path. Grant me discernment to make wise financial decisions, avoid unnecessary risks, and steward my resources responsibly. Help me to see opportunities that align with your purpose for my life. I ask for clarity in understanding my financial situation and the steps I need to take to improve it. Lead me to mentors and resources that can provide valuable insights and support. I commit to seeking your will in all my financial endeavors. In Jesus’ name, Amen."

Prayer for Financial Provision

"Lord, I lift up my financial needs to you. I am facing challenges with [specific situation], and I ask for your provision and intervention. I believe in your promise to meet all my needs according to your riches in glory. Open doors of opportunity for me to increase my income and overcome financial obstacles. Provide me with the resources I need to pay my bills, support my family, and fulfill my financial obligations. I trust in your abundance and your faithfulness. Help me to remain patient and hopeful, knowing that you are working behind the scenes on my behalf. I declare that I am blessed and prosperous in all that I do. In Jesus’ name, Amen."

Combining Prayer with Practical Steps

While prayer is powerful, it’s also essential to combine it with practical steps. Faith without works is dead, so take action to improve your financial situation. Here are some practical tips to complement your prayers:

  • Create a Budget: Develop a detailed budget to track your income and expenses. Identify areas where you can cut back and save money.
  • Set Financial Goals: Establish clear financial goals, such as paying off debt, saving for retirement, or buying a home. Having specific goals will help you stay motivated and focused.
  • Seek Financial Advice: Consult with a financial advisor to get personalized advice and guidance. A professional can help you create a financial plan and make informed investment decisions.
  • Increase Your Income: Explore opportunities to increase your income, such as starting a side hustle, taking on extra work, or investing in your skills and education.
  • Avoid Debt: Be cautious about taking on new debt. Prioritize paying off existing debt and avoid unnecessary spending.
  • Practice Generosity: Give generously to those in need. Generosity can open doors to financial blessings and create a sense of fulfillment.

By combining prayer with practical steps, you can create a holistic approach to managing your finances. Trust in God’s provision while also taking responsibility for your financial decisions. Remember, God often works through practical means to answer your prayers.
